Abstract
The distorted-wave impulse approximation for knockout reactions, when written following a Faddeev prescription, contains a fully off-shell matrix whose arguments are coupled to those of the distorted waves. We show how the off-shell matrix may be expanded around its half-shell point and an approximate factorized distorted-wave impulse approximation obtained with the major off-shell effect included. The off-shell ambiguity present in the standard treatments is thereby eliminated.
